Unable to download remote file. Check your internet connection/proxy settings.
Something blocking Minecraft Launcher from the Internet.
Maybe u Firewallsoftware or u Antivirussoftware.
Or u Internetprovider have some problems to connect u to the Minecraft Fileservers.
ok I think what you need to do is take your saves and server files and all that and copy paste it to another folder but only minimal files for example take the saves, rescource packs, and all the text files below and put them in another folder. then delete your .minecraft, go back to the launcher and launch the game and go back into your new .minecraft and put the saves and server files back in. This SHOULD fix the problem if I'm not mistaken
